Patent number: 7167370Abstract: A fastener (10) for mounting a heat-radiator (20) to an electronic device (30) on a circuit board (40) is disclosed. The heat-radiator and the circuit board have aligned holes (22, 44). The fastener includes a head (11) having an upper portion (112) with a large diameter and a lower portion (113) with a smaller diameter, a cylindrical spring (14) captured around the lower portion of the head for exerting a spring force against the heat-radiator, and a metallic wire (15) having a first end portion fixed on said head and a second end portion bent to form an engaging portion (152). The engaging portion of the metallic wire compressively passes through the aligned holes of the heat-radiator and the circuit board and is engaged with an underside of the circuit board.Type: GrantFiled: September 23, 2004Date of Patent: January 23, 2007Assignees: Fu Zhun Precision Ind (Shenzhen) Co., Ltd., Foxconn Technology Co., Ltd.Inventors: Hsieh Kun Lee, Wan-Lin Xia, Xue-Wen Peng, Jin-Song Feng

Patent number: 6994504Abstract: A two part fastener (10) for clamping together first and second members (20, 22) that have an opening (40), comprises a base (12) having legs (80, 90) resiliently biased outwardly away from each other and insertable through the opening (40). A slide (14) is manually slidable relative to the base (12) to control the position of the legs (80, 90). The slide (14) has a first position relative to the base (12) in which blocking portions (88, 98) of the legs (80, 90) are in a blocking position to block removal of the legs through the opening (40). In a second position the slide (14) blocks inward movement of the legs (80, 90) thereby blocking removal of the fastener (10). In a third position the slide (14) holds the legs (80, 90) inward, thereby enabling removal of the fastener (10).Type: GrantFiled: June 24, 2003Date of Patent: February 7, 2006Assignee: TRW Automotive U.S.Inventor: Gary G. Gordon

Patent number: 6955515Abstract: A hand tightened locking pin using a unique internal cam configuration to lock the pin assembly. The pin assembly includes a sleeve and a locking cam unit. The sleeve includes anti-rotation protrusions that match a keyhole in a first metal plate to prevent rotation of the sleeve. The pin assembly is inserted through the keyhole of the first metal plate and a circular hole in a second metal plate that lies on the first metal plate. When the locking cam unit, which is inside the sleeve, is rotated, a lower portion of the sleeve expands, locking the first and metal plates together. The cam is locked in position by concave shaped ends that mate over bulges in the lower portion of the sleeve. A locked/unlocked indicator on top of the pin assembly indicates when the concave shaped ends are mated with the bulges.Type: GrantFiled: December 9, 2003Date of Patent: October 18, 2005Assignee: International Business Machines CorporationInventors: Richard Barina, Dean F. Herring, Glenn E. Myrto

Patent number: 6394724Abstract: A panel fastener includes a metallic screw insert with an overmolded plastic cap. The screw insert is preferably manufactured by means of cold forming process which allows fabrication of the internal drive recesses and dog point ends for easy location of the mating threads while providing increased thread strength. The plastic cap is in the form of a knob which has large flutes on its outer diameter for ergonomic finger operation. In addition the knob may have a slot molded into its top to allow screwdriver or coin operation. The metallic insert may also be accessed by a drive through a central cavity in the knob. Assembly of the screw to the ferrule is achieved by passing the screw threads through the ferrule body which includes an internal annular retaining ring. The ring is very narrow and dimensioned to allow the screw to be easily pressed through the annular opening since the ring elastically expands as the thread portion of the screw passes through it.Type: GrantFiled: December 20, 2000Date of Patent: May 28, 2002Assignee: PEM Management, Inc.Inventors: Patrick Kelly, Peter A. Vogel, Craig G. Link

Patent number: 6142720Abstract: A fastening incorporates a tubular rivet (11) passing through an aperture in a workpiece (17, 19). The rivet has a tubular shank (15) which is deformed outwardly to retain the rivet in the aperture, the extent of the deformation being such that the tubular shank is rolled outwardly, for example through an angle greater than 180.degree., forming a toroid in which material which was originally on an inner surface of the tubular shank prior to deformation is on an outer surface of the toroid and able to contact the workpiece (19) and also that material which was originally on an outer surface of the tubular shank prior to deformation is on an inner surface of the toroid and is distant from the workpiece. The deformation is referred to as a "full-roll".Type: GrantFiled: May 12, 1999Date of Patent: November 7, 2000Assignee: Ariel Industries, PLCInventor: Kenneth Edwards

Patent number: 5813096Abstract: A snap fastener for securing two structural components to each other has a fastener section with a head and stem with at least one axial slot (6, 7) in the stem opposite the head to form snap-on members (3A, 3B, . . . ) spaced by the slot (6, 7) in the stem (S). A washer fits over the snap-on members around the stem when the snap-on members are pressed toward each other. The locking members have shoulders (4) that engage the washer and form the snap-on connection. A locking bail (12) fits with a central portion into the slot so that the snap-on members cannot be pressed together anymore, thereby preventing the unlocking. The locking bail has at least one locking hook (15 or 16) that engages the washer so that the central portion (13) of the locking bail (12) cannot escape out of the slot. The locking hook can be intentionally disengaged against its elasticity for removing the snap fastener.Type: GrantFiled: January 24, 1997Date of Patent: September 29, 1998Assignee: Daimler-Benz Aerospace Airbus GmbHInventor: Hans-Ketel Soennichsen
